I'm running a rails app on an AWS EC2 instance with Nginx 1.4.6 acting as a reverse proxy and serving SSL certificates.
I'm pretty sure my issue is with my Nginx config. Here it is:
upstream puma {
server unix:///home/deploy/apps/appname/shared/tmp/sockets/appname-puma.sock;
}
server {
listen 443;
ssl on;
ssl_certificate /etc/nginx/ssl/appname.chained.crt;
ssl_certificate_key /etc/nginx/ssl/appname.key;
root /home/deploy/apps/appname/current/public;
access_log /home/deploy/apps/appname/current/log/nginx.access.log;
error_log /home/deploy/apps/appname/current/log/nginx.error.log info;
try_files $uri/index.html $uri @puma;
location @puma {
proxy_set_header X-Forwarded-For $proxy_add_x_forwarded_for;
proxy_set_header Host $http_host;
proxy_redirect off;
proxy_pass http://puma;
}
error_page 500 502 503 504 /500.html;
client_max_body_size 10M;
keepalive_timeout 10;
}
server {
listen 80;
return 301 https://$host$request_uri;
}
